Conversion formula
1 mg = 3.527396e-5 oz
To convert from Milligrams to Ounces, multiply the value in milligrams by 0.00003527396195.
| Milligrams (mg) | Ounces (oz) |
|---|---|
| 0.001 | 3.527396195e-8 |
| 0.01 | 3.527396195e-7 |
| 0.1 | 0.000003527396195 |
| 1 | 0.00003527396195 |
| 2 | 0.0000705479239 |
| 5 | 0.0001763698097 |
| 10 | 0.0003527396195 |
| 25 | 0.0008818490487 |
| 50 | 0.001763698097 |
| 100 | 0.003527396195 |
| 250 | 0.008818490487 |
| 500 | 0.01763698097 |
| 1000 | 0.03527396195 |
About Milligrams to Ounces
The milligram-to-ounce conversion is widely used across mass and weight measurement. The milligram became essential with the development of pharmaceutical science in the 19th century, enabling precise drug dosing. The ounce has its own rich history: the ounce comes from latin "uncia" meaning one-twelfth. Understanding both units and how they relate to each other is essential for professionals in cooking, health and fitness, and shipping and logistics.
In practice, this conversion comes up frequently when calculating shipping costs. For example, 1 mg = 3.527e-5 oz, 10 mg = 3.527e-4 oz, and 100 mg = 0.0035274 oz. A typical aspirin tablet contains 325 milligrams of active ingredient. Similarly, a slice of bread weighs about 1 ounce. Having an instant converter saves time and eliminates the risk of manual calculation errors, especially when precision matters.
To convert back from ounces to milligrams, remember that 1 oz = 28,349.5 mg. The milligram is primarily used for pharmaceutical dosing, nutritional supplements, and chemical analysis, while the ounce is the preferred unit for food packaging, cooking recipes, postal weight, and beverage servings.
